Title :
Two-dimensional photonic crystals in lithium niobate (LiNbO3)

Abstract :
We show the feasibility of two-dimensional structures air/LiNbO3 which ensures the achievement of ordered functions such as dynamic filtering. A study by FDTD (Finite Difference Time Domain) simulation shows that a variation of 0.005 of the refractive index in LiNbO3 allows a linear shifting of the Photonic Band Gap of 4.1 nm.
